Göttingen, Deutschland - On June 5, 2025, the University of Göttingen announced that Prof. Dr. Reinhard Maurer was nominated for an Alexander von Humboldt professorship. This award, which is supported by the University of Göttingen and the Max Planck Institute for Multidisciplinary Natural Sciences (MPI-Nat), is endowed with five million euros over a period of five years. Funding takes place from the Federal Ministry of Research, Technology and Space.
Prof. Maurer is considered a pioneer in the use of machine learning and artificial intelligence in theoretical chemistry. His research approaches are not only important for computer -aided material research, but also transferable to other specialist areas. At the Campus Institute Data Science (CIDAS) in Göttingen, he plans to set up a platform for "Scientific Ai and Predictive Modeling".
research focus
The research of masons focuses on the theory and simulation of molecular reactions on surfaces and in materials. Particularly noteworthy is his new approach in which Deep Learning is used to predict experimental results. The developed algorithm enables the inverse design of molecular structures that have specific chemical properties.
After his doctorate in 2014 at the Technical University of Munich, Maurer Postdoc was at Yale University. At the University of Warwick, he initially held the position of an Assistant Professor and was appointed Associate Professor and 2022 as full professor in 2020. He currently held a double professorship for computer-aided surface chemistry and interface physics. His previous awards include a Future Leaders Fellowship (2019), an ERC Starting Grant (2022) and Faraday Early Career Prize: Marlow Prize (2024).
machine learning in research
Machine learning (ML) also plays a central role outside of theoretical chemistry. In a broader context, ML is viewed as a decisive key technology for cognitive systems based on artificial intelligence. It influences many areas from goods production to logistics to medical technology and is therefore essential for economic development worldwide.
Research in this area is not only promoted by masons, but also by scientists such as Suvrit SRA, who will work as a professor of "Resource Aware Machine Learning" at the Technical University of Munich (TUM). SRA has done significant methodological work on optimization problems and will promote cooperation between mathematics and machine learning in the future.
The TUM is already a leader in artificial intelligence in Germany, and SRA's professorship will concentrate on robustness, reliability and resource efficiency of ML. The cooperation with the computer scientist Stefanie Jegelka, who also holds a Humboldt professorship, is supposed to shape ML research sustainably.
